Senate Appropriators Demand Census Bureau Transparency on Ask U.S. Panel

Senate Appropriators Demand Census Bureau Transparency on Ask U.S. Panel

The Senate Appropriations Committee will require a detailed report from the U.S. Census Bureau about the Ask U.S. Panel, which the Insights Association has warned "could waste millions of taxpayer dollars in a vain attempt to compete with existing online research panel providers, instead of simply purchasing those services on the open market for a fraction of the cost.”
